Scala is a high-level, statically typed programming language that runs on the Java Virtual Machine (JVM) Created by Martin Odersky in 2003, Scala was designed to address some of Java’s limitations while maintaining compatibility with Java libraries and frameworks

To start experimenting with Scala right away, use "Scastie" in your browser Installing Scala means installing various command-line tools such as the Scala compiler and build tools We recommend using the Scala installer tool “Coursier” that automatically installs all the requirements, but you can still manually install each tool
